What is Pediatric Chiropractic Care?
Pediatric chiropractic care is a specialized branch of chiropractic focused on diagnosing and treating musculoskeletal issues, as well as developmental concerns, in infants, children, and adolescents. This holistic approach emphasizes the child’s overall health and wellness, ensuring that treatment strategies are tailored to their unique physiological needs.

Techniques Used
Chiropractic adjustments for children are significantly gentler than those for adults. Techniques may include gentle spinal manipulations, soft tissue therapy, and exercises tailored to the child's age and condition. The focus is on ensuring safety and comfort while promoting proper alignment and function.
Consultation Process
Before initiating treatment, a thorough assessment is conducted, which includes a review of the child's medical history and lifestyle. Parents are encouraged to participate actively in the process, as they play a crucial role in their child's health management.
